I am working full time on Z-Wave JS, a Z-Wave driver written entirely in TypeScript. Started in 2018, Z-Wave JS has breathed new life into the Z-Wave ecosystem and now powers thousands of smart homes and some of the largest home automation systems all over the world.
In my free time, I'm a contributor to ioBroker, where I maintain adapters for TrΓ₯dfri, BLE and Z-Wave and where I'm striving to make the developer experience better for everyone.
Besides that, I'm developing and maintaining several libraries to bring low-level IoT protocols into the Node.js world: DTLS, CoAP(s), and node-tradfri-client
. If you are interfacing a TrΓ₯dfri or Philips Hue bridge, you might be using one of them.
